Location: Newington, CT | I have two 2080's. GREAT sound! Love it. Very smooth and consistent up and down from bass to high trebles. Great fingerboard. Not excessively bassy, but -- again, my humble opinion -- the RIGHT amount of bass for the nice, clear, ringing highs. It can boom in the strumming, and ratchets back very nicely for some gorgeous, mellow quieter notes.
I like the VIP preamp, but my test is the unplugged instrument, and that is just wonderful.
Personally, I love it, and would recommend it to anyone. I have several other Adamii as well for comparison purposes.
BTW: If it's the 2080 for $1,700, it's just my humble opinion, but that's a pretty good price. It's pretty steady at around $2,400 everywhere else in retail-land. I think there's another one on eBay for $1,900 or $2,000, and those are ok too. Of course, I'd grab the $1,700 one -- all other things being equal.
Conclusion: the 2080 is a gorgeous instrument, and I love it. |
